What are the alternatives to traditional composting for managing and utilizing livestock manure in gardening and landscaping?

When it comes to managing and utilizing livestock manure in gardening and landscaping, traditional composting is often the go-to method. However, there are alternative approaches that can be equally or even more effective in achieving desired results. In this article, we will explore some of these alternatives and discuss their benefits and drawbacks.

1. Vermicomposting

Vermicomposting is the process of using worms to break down organic materials, including livestock manure, into nutrient-rich compost. It involves creating a controlled environment for worms to work their magic. This method has several advantages:

  • Worms speed up the decomposition process, producing compost faster than traditional composting.
  • The compost produced through vermicomposting is higher in nutrients, making it a valuable fertilizer for gardening and landscaping.
  • Vermicomposting can be done indoors or outdoors, making it suitable for those with limited space or living in urban areas.

However, vermicomposting may not be appropriate for all situations:

  • It requires a proper setup, including a suitable container and the right type of worms (usually red wigglers).
  • It may not be suitable for large-scale operations due to space limitations.
  • Managing moisture levels and preventing odors can be challenging.

2. Anaerobic Digestion

Anaerobic digestion is a process that breaks down organic matter, such as livestock manure, in the absence of oxygen. It involves the use of bacteria that thrive in oxygen-deprived conditions. The advantages of anaerobic digestion include:

  • The process produces biogas, which can be used as a renewable energy source.
  • It helps reduce odors and manage waste in a more controlled manner compared to traditional composting.
  • The digestate, a byproduct of anaerobic digestion, can be used as a nutrient-rich soil amendment.

However, there are some considerations when it comes to anaerobic digestion:

  • The setup for anaerobic digestion can be costly and requires specific equipment.
  • Ongoing maintenance is necessary to ensure the proper functioning of the system.
  • It may not be suitable for small-scale operations or those with limited access to suitable land.

3. Deep Litter Method

The deep litter method involves layering livestock manure along with other organic materials, such as straw or wood chips, in a confined area. Over time, microbial activity breaks down the organic matter, creating compost-like material. Some benefits of the deep litter method include:

  • It requires minimal labor and setup costs, making it an affordable option for small-scale operations.
  • The deep litter acts as bedding for the animals, providing additional comfort and insulation.
  • It can help control pests and reduce the risk of disease transmission.

However, there are potential drawbacks to consider:

  • The deep litter method may require more space compared to traditional composting.
  • It can generate odors if not properly managed and ventilated.
  • Regular turning or mixing of the material may be necessary to ensure proper decomposition.

4. Composting with Other Organic Amendments

Instead of relying solely on livestock manure, composting can be enhanced by adding other organic amendments, such as kitchen scraps, leaves, or yard waste. This approach offers several benefits:

  • The additional organic materials help balance the carbon-to-nitrogen ratio, improving the overall quality of the compost.
  • It allows for the recycling of kitchen and yard waste, reducing overall waste production.
  • The resulting compost is richer in nutrients and can provide more diverse benefits for gardening and landscaping.

However, there are some considerations when composting with other organic amendments:

  • Proper layering and mixing of materials are necessary to ensure proper decomposition and avoid odor issues.
  • Certain kitchen scraps or yard waste may attract pests if not managed properly.
  • Additional space may be required to accommodate the increased volume of materials.
